Proposed fix for Bug 5106 - Simplify MARC view choices in the OPAC (Conflict marker...
[wip/koha-chris_n.git] / koha-tmpl / opac-tmpl / prog / en / modules / opac-MARCdetail.tmpl
1 <!-- TMPL_INCLUDE NAME="doc-head-open.inc" --><!-- TMPL_IF NAME="LibraryNameTitle" --><!-- TMPL_VAR NAME="LibraryNameTitle" --><!-- TMPL_ELSE -->Koha Online<!-- /TMPL_IF --> Catalog &rsaquo;  MARC Details for Record No. <!-- TMPL_VAR name="biblionumber" -->
2 <!-- TMPL_INCLUDE NAME="doc-head-close.inc" -->
3 <script type="text/javascript">
4 //<![CDATA[
5     YAHOO.util.Event.onContentReady("furtherm", function () {
6         $("#furtherm").css("display","block").css("visibility","hidden");
7         $("#furthersearches").parent().show();
8         var furthersearchesMenu = new YAHOO.widget.Menu("furtherm");
9             furthersearchesMenu.render();
10             furthersearchesMenu.cfg.setProperty("context", ["furthersearches", "tr", "br"]);
11             furthersearchesMenu.subscribe("beforeShow",positionfurthersearchesMenu);
12             furthersearchesMenu.subscribe("show", furthersearchesMenu.focus);
13             function positionfurthersearchesMenu() {
14                         furthersearchesMenu.align("tr", "br");
15             }
16             YAHOO.util.Event.addListener("furthersearches", "click", furthersearchesMenu.show, null, furthersearchesMenu);
17             YAHOO.widget.Overlay.windowResizeEvent.subscribe(positionfurthersearchesMenu);
18      });
19 <!-- TMPL_IF NAME="OPACXSLTDetailsDisplay" -->
20 $(document).ready(function(){
21     $.ajaxSetup({
22         error:function(x,e){
23             switch (x.status) {
24                 case 200: break;
25                 default:
26                 $('#switchview').parent().html("<div class=\"dialog alert\">"+_("Sorry, plain view is temporarily unavailable")+".</div>");
27                 $("#plainmarc").hide();
28                 $("#labeledmarc").show();
29                 break;
30             }
31         }
32     });
33
34     var loaded = 0;
35     $("#switchview").toggle(
36       function () {
37         $(this).text(_("view labeled"));
38         $("#labeledmarc").hide();
39         if(!loaded){
40             $("#plainmarc").show().html("<div style=\"margin:1em;padding:1em;border:1px solid #EEE;font-size:150%;\"><img src=\"/opac-tmpl/prog/images/loading.gif\" /> "+_("Loading")+"...</div>").load("/cgi-bin/koha/opac-showmarc.pl","id=<!-- TMPL_VAR name="biblionumber" -->&viewas=html");
41             loaded = 1;
42         } else {
43             $("#plainmarc").show();
44         }
45       },
46       function () {
47         $(this).text(_("view plain"));
48         $("#labeledmarc").show();
49         $("#plainmarc").hide();
50       }
51     );
52 });
53 <!-- /TMPL_IF -->
54 //]]>
55 </script>
56 </head>
57 <body id="opac-marcdetail">
58
59 <div id="doc3" class="yui-t7">
60    <div id="bd">
61 <!--TMPL_INCLUDE NAME="masthead.inc" -->
62
63     <div id="yui-main">
64     <div class="yui-b"><div id="opac-detail" class="yui-ge">
65     <div class="yui-u first">
66     <div class="container">
67     <div id="catalogue_detail_biblio">
68
69     <h2 style="float:left;margin: 0 1em 1em 0;">MARC View</h2>
70     <div id="views">
71     <span class="view"><a id="Normalview" href="/cgi-bin/koha/opac-detail.pl?biblionumber=<!-- TMPL_VAR name="biblionumber" -->">Normal View</a></span>
72
73 <span class="view"><span id="MARCview">MARC View</span></span>
74 <!-- TMPL_IF NAME="ISBD" --><span class="view"><a id="ISBDview"  href="/cgi-bin/koha/opac-ISBDdetail.pl?biblionumber=<!-- TMPL_VAR name="biblionumber" -->">ISBD View</a></span><!-- /TMPL_IF -->
75 </div>
76     <h3 style="clear:both;"><!-- TMPL_VAR NAME="bibliotitle" --> (Record no. <!-- TMPL_VAR NAME="biblionumber" -->)</h3>
77     <!-- TMPL_IF NAME="OPACXSLTDetailsDisplay" -->
78     <div>[ <a id="switchview" href="/cgi-bin/koha/opac-showmarc.pl?id=<!-- TMPL_VAR NAME="biblionumber" -->&amp;viewas=html">view plain</a> ]</div>
79     <div id="plainmarc"></div><!-- /TMPL_IF -->
80     <div id="labeledmarc">
81     <table id="marc">
82         <!-- TMPL_LOOP name="0XX" -->
83         <tr><th colspan="2"><!-- TMPL_VAR name="tag" --></th></tr>
84         <!-- TMPL_LOOP name="subfield" -->
85                 <tr>
86                     <td><!-- TMPL_VAR name="marc_lib" --></td>
87                     <td><!-- TMPL_VAR name="marc_value" --></td>
88                 </tr>
89             <!-- /TMPL_LOOP -->
90         <!-- /TMPL_LOOP -->
91         <!-- TMPL_LOOP name="1XX" -->
92         <tr><th colspan="2"><!-- TMPL_VAR name="tag" --></th></tr>
93         <!-- TMPL_LOOP name="subfield" -->
94                 <tr>
95                     <td  ><!-- TMPL_VAR name="marc_lib" --></td>
96                     <td  ><!-- TMPL_VAR name="marc_value" --></td>
97                 </tr>
98             <!-- /TMPL_LOOP -->
99         <!-- /TMPL_LOOP -->
100
101         <!-- TMPL_LOOP name="2XX" -->
102         <tr><th colspan="2"><!-- TMPL_VAR name="tag" --></th></tr>
103         <!-- TMPL_LOOP name="subfield" -->
104                 <tr>
105                     <td><!-- TMPL_VAR name="marc_lib" --></td>
106                     <td><!-- TMPL_VAR name="marc_value" --></td>
107                 </tr>
108             <!-- /TMPL_LOOP -->
109         <!-- /TMPL_LOOP -->
110
111         <!-- TMPL_LOOP name="3XX" -->
112         <tr><th colspan="2"><!-- TMPL_VAR name="tag" --></th></tr>
113         <!-- TMPL_LOOP name="subfield" -->
114                 <tr>
115                     <td><!-- TMPL_VAR name="marc_lib" --></td>
116                     <td><!-- TMPL_VAR name="marc_value" --></td>
117                 </tr>
118             <!-- /TMPL_LOOP -->
119         <!-- /TMPL_LOOP -->
120
121         <!-- TMPL_LOOP name="4XX" -->
122         <tr><th colspan="2" ><!-- TMPL_VAR name="tag" --></th></tr>
123         <!-- TMPL_LOOP name="subfield" -->
124                 <tr>
125                     <td><!-- TMPL_VAR name="marc_lib" --></td>
126                     <td><!-- TMPL_VAR name="marc_value" --></td>
127                 </tr>
128             <!-- /TMPL_LOOP -->
129         <!-- /TMPL_LOOP -->
130
131         <!-- TMPL_LOOP name="5XX" -->
132         <tr><th colspan="2"><!-- TMPL_VAR name="tag" --></th></tr>
133         <!-- TMPL_LOOP name="subfield" -->
134                 <tr>
135                     <td><!-- TMPL_VAR name="marc_lib" --></td>
136                     <td><!-- TMPL_VAR name="marc_value" --></td>
137                 </tr>
138             <!-- /TMPL_LOOP -->
139         <!-- /TMPL_LOOP -->
140
141         <!-- TMPL_LOOP name="6XX" -->
142         <tr><th colspan="2"><!-- TMPL_VAR name="tag" --></th></tr>
143         <!-- TMPL_LOOP name="subfield" -->
144                 <tr>
145                     <td><!-- TMPL_VAR name="marc_lib" --></td>
146                     <td><!-- TMPL_VAR name="marc_value" --></td>
147                 </tr>
148             <!-- /TMPL_LOOP -->
149         <!-- /TMPL_LOOP -->
150
151         <!-- TMPL_LOOP name="7XX" -->
152         <tr><th colspan="2"><!-- TMPL_VAR name="tag" --></th></tr>
153         <!-- TMPL_LOOP name="subfield" -->
154                 <tr>
155                     <td><!-- TMPL_VAR name="marc_lib" --></td>
156                     <td><!-- TMPL_VAR name="marc_value" --></td>
157                 </tr>
158             <!-- /TMPL_LOOP -->
159         <!-- /TMPL_LOOP -->
160
161         <!-- TMPL_LOOP name="8XX" -->
162         <tr><th colspan="2"><!-- TMPL_VAR name="tag" --></th></tr>
163         <!-- TMPL_LOOP name="subfield" -->
164                 <tr>
165                     <td><!-- TMPL_VAR name="marc_lib" --></td>
166                     <td><!-- TMPL_VAR name="marc_value" --></td>
167                 </tr>
168             <!-- /TMPL_LOOP -->
169         <!-- /TMPL_LOOP -->
170
171         <!-- TMPL_LOOP name="9XX" -->
172         <tr><th colspan="2"><!-- TMPL_VAR name="tag" --></th></tr>
173         <!-- TMPL_LOOP name="subfield" -->
174                 <tr>
175                     <td><!-- TMPL_VAR name="marc_lib" --></td>
176                     <td><!-- TMPL_VAR name="marc_value" --></td>
177                 </tr>
178             <!-- /TMPL_LOOP -->
179         <!-- /TMPL_LOOP -->
180     </table>
181     </div>
182 <!-- TMPL_IF NAME="item_header_loop" -->
183         <table id="items">
184             <caption>Copies</caption>
185                 <tr>
186                     <!-- TMPL_LOOP name="item_header_loop" -->
187                         <th>
188                             <!-- TMPL_VAR name="header_value" -->
189                         </th>
190                     <!-- /TMPL_LOOP -->
191                 </tr>
192                 <!-- TMPL_LOOP name="item_loop" -->
193                     <tr>
194                         <!-- TMPL_VAR name="item_value" -->
195                     </tr>
196                 <!-- /TMPL_LOOP -->
197         </table><!-- TMPL_ELSE -->
198         <p>No copies available.</p>
199     <!-- /TMPL_IF -->
200     </div>
201     </div>
202     </div>
203     <div class="yui-u">
204     <div class="container">
205 <ul id="action">
206
207 <!-- TMPL_UNLESS NAME="norequests" -->
208         <!-- TMPL_IF NAME="opacuserlogin" -->
209         <!-- TMPL_IF NAME="RequestOnOpac" -->
210             <!-- TMPL_IF NAME="AllowOnShelfHolds" -->
211                 <li><a class="reserve" href="/cgi-bin/koha/opac-reserve.pl?biblionumber=<!-- TMPL_VAR NAME="biblionumber" -->">Place Hold</a></li>
212             <!-- TMPL_ELSE -->
213                 <!-- TMPL_IF NAME="ItemsIssued" -->
214                     <li><a class="reserve" href="/cgi-bin/koha/opac-reserve.pl?biblionumber=<!-- TMPL_VAR NAME="biblionumber" -->">Place Hold</a></li>
215                 <!-- /TMPL_IF -->
216             <!-- /TMPL_IF -->
217
218             <!-- /TMPL_IF -->
219     <!-- /TMPL_IF -->
220 <!-- /TMPL_UNLESS -->
221         <li><a class="print" href="/cgi-bin/koha/opac-detailprint.pl?biblionumber=<!-- TMPL_VAR NAME="biblionumber" -->" onclick="Dopop('opac-detailprint.pl?biblionumber=<!-- TMPL_VAR NAME="biblionumber" -->'); return false;">
222             Print
223         </a></li>
224 <!-- TMPL_IF name="virtualshelves" -->
225    <!-- TMPL_IF NAME="opacuserlogin" --> <!-- TMPL_IF NAME="loggedinusername" -->
226         <li><a class="addtoshelf" href="/cgi-bin/koha/opac-addbybiblionumber.pl?biblionumber=<!-- TMPL_VAR NAME="biblionumber" -->" onclick="Dopop('opac-addbybiblionumber.pl?biblionumber=<!-- TMPL_VAR NAME="biblionumber" -->'); return false;">
227             Save to Your Lists
228         </a></li>
229     <!-- /TMPL_IF --><!-- /TMPL_IF -->
230 <!-- /TMPL_IF -->
231         <!-- TMPL_IF NAME="opacbookbag" --><li><a class="addtocart" href="#" onclick="addRecord('<!-- TMPL_VAR NAME="biblionumber" -->'); return false;">
232             Add to Your Cart
233         </a></li><!-- /TMPL_IF -->
234         <li style="display:none;"><a href="#" id="furthersearches">More searches</a></li>
235 </ul>
236
237 <!-- TMPL_IF name="OPACSearchForTitleIn" -->
238 <div id="furtherm" class="yuimenu">
239 <div class="bd">
240 <h4>Search for this title in:</h4>
241 <ul class="first-of-type">
242
243 <!-- TMPL_VAR NAME="OPACSearchForTitleIn" -->
244
245 </ul>
246 </div>
247 </div>
248 <!-- /TMPL_IF -->
249
250         <div id="export">
251         <form method="get" action="/cgi-bin/koha/opac-export.pl">
252         <label for="format">Save Record:</label>
253         <select name="format" id="format">
254         <option value="">-- Choose Format --</option>
255         <option value="mods">MODS (XML)</option>
256         <option value="dc">Dublin Core (XML)</option>
257         <option value="marcxml">MARCXML</option>
258         <option value="marc8">MARC (non-Unicode/MARC-8)</option>
259         <option value="utf8">MARC (Unicode/UTF-8)</option>    </select><input type="hidden" name="op" value="export" /><input type="hidden" name="bib" value="<!-- TMPL_VAR NAME="biblionumber" -->" />
260 <input type="submit" name="save" value="Go" /></form></div>
261 </div>
262 </div>
263 </div>
264
265 </div>
266 </div>
267
268 </div>
269 <!-- TMPL_INCLUDE NAME="opac-bottom.inc" -->
270